Here’s a question
In all previous years state reports show zero marten trapped and I myself catch marten every year and put them on my report . Since we trap bobcats and get them cited shouldn’t there be bobcats on the list ? They don’t even have them on there .... especially since there’s been talk of bag limits on Marten and bobcats
Any thoughts ?

Cats are on the cities list. Where they are tallied by hunt and trap.
Ive mentioned the Marten deal before. When WDFW listed the species on their old form Marten were never listed. A trapper had to enter them as "other". But yet WDFW had columns for Nutria, Skunk, etc.
Marten have been omitted for as long as I can remember.
The way the new form is, the trapper enters all species on their list.
I have not looked at the state harvest reports in a while, but, in the past have seen where counties show zero harvest of different species when I had reported taking that specie in that county. Also the state used to stay 6-8 years behind on entering the trapping harvest reports. I think they are within a year or two last I looked.
So, in the recent past anyway, the numbers entered by the state on some years reports are lacking my data.
Ive never heard of limits on cats or Marten. If true would like to see WDFWs "science" to support that.

Neglected to mention:
On the old form there was columns for skunk and nutria. Which are not even classified as Furbearers, they are classified as Unprotected. But yet Marten, a Furbearer, was never listed at all. Again, that is the way it always was as long as I can remember.
